Output c8b21baa5f09fbb3e67c51d1ad6526749aca5ce2aa528e1ee132b8a0cbb8f8d2:0

value
1862068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ed807965466da84d78ac8ccc6a9e6c309e4c8da OP_EQUAL
address
3GAuUrZZYECfA2EWu3oHL6xF7tb4oKZNhY
transaction
c8b21baa5f09fbb3e67c51d1ad6526749aca5ce2aa528e1ee132b8a0cbb8f8d2
confirmations
305625
spent
true